User Tag List

Страница 25 из 33 ПерваяПервая ... 212223242526272829 ... ПоследняяПоследняя
Показано с 241 по 250 из 330

Тема: Любительская девборда на Z80

  1. #241

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от IanPo Посмотреть сообщение
    Ram_smx <= '1' when CA(15) and ( CA(14) xor RMode_r ) else '0';
    Что то я не понял. А зачем тогда обозначать '1' и '0, когда
    можно просто

    Ram_smx <= CA(15) and (CA(14) xor RMode_r);

    А понял, ты имел ввиду Ram_smx <= '1' when (CA(15) = '1' and ( CA(14) xor RMode_r ) = '1') else '0';
    По умолчанию сигнал сравнивается с '1'.
    Последний раз редактировалось Mick; 18.07.2013 в 20:49.
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

  2. #241
    С любовью к вам, Yandex.Direct
    Размещение рекламы на форуме способствует его дальнейшему развитию

  3. #242

    Регистрация
    31.03.2008
    Адрес
    Москва
    Сообщений
    735
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    80
    Поблагодарили
    37 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Mick
    А зачем тогда обозначать '1' и '0, когда
    можно просто
    Если сигнал =1, то он воспринимается как true,
    и наоборот.
    Так что можно и без явного сравнения с 0 или 1 записать.
    ZXM-Phoenix rev.01 2048K, VG93 hw emulator

  4. #243

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от IanPo Посмотреть сообщение
    Насчет сумматора:
    попробуй также мой вариант и сравни кол-во лог.ячеек.
    Может не стоило так мучаться.
    Сделал как ты написал, только я складывал как бы три слова.

    По старинке у меня проект занимает 174 Logic Cells - 125 LC Registers
    По твоему методу 176 Logic Cells - 125 LC Registers

    Вобщем добавил я видеоформирователь. Пока не буду вставлять интрефейс SD карты. Я его чесно пионерски стырю с того что ZEK для Феникса писал

    Посмотрите, может какие замечания будут.
    Последний раз редактировалось Mick; 19.07.2013 в 12:20.
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

  5. #244
    ZEK
    Гость

    По умолчанию

    Я не писал, я затачивал и синхронности добавил что бы не глючило

  6. #245

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от ZEK Посмотреть сообщение
    Я не писал, я затачивал и синхронности добавил что бы не глючило
    Ну в любом случае, посмотрю тот код и подгоню для своей борды.
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

  7. #246

    Регистрация
    31.03.2008
    Адрес
    Москва
    Сообщений
    735
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    80
    Поблагодарили
    37 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Mick, вот этот код в регистре сдвига нужен ?
    Код:
    Reg_inf(0) <= '0';
    ZXM-Phoenix rev.01 2048K, VG93 hw emulator

  8. #247

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от IanPo Посмотреть сообщение
    Mick, вот этот код в регистре сдвига нужен ?
    Код:
    Reg_inf(0) <= '0';
    Я уже поправил на

    Reg_inf(7 downto 0) <= Reg_inf(6 downto 0) & '0';

    Я пока цвета так распределил YBGRybgr
    Или может наподобие спека сделать YGRBygbr
    Цвет фона - старшая тетрада, цвет пикселей - младшая тетрада.
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

  9. #248

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Вот еще один вариант прошивки. Включил в нее код поддержки SD карты.
    Теперь буду пробовать заливать.

    Проект занял 206 Lоgic Cells - 147 LC Registers. Что составляет 36% от всей емкости EPM570
    Последний раз редактировалось Mick; 24.07.2013 в 20:14.
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

  10. #249

    Регистрация
    31.03.2008
    Адрес
    Москва
    Сообщений
    735
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    80
    Поблагодарили
    37 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Mick
    Я уже поправил на

    Reg_inf(7 downto 0) <= Reg_inf(6 downto 0) & '0';
    Я не об этом. Там ВООБЩЕ нужно этот 0 записывать ?
    Если вот так оставить Reg_inf(7 downto 1) <= Reg_inf(6 downto 0); и все?
    ZXM-Phoenix rev.01 2048K, VG93 hw emulator

  11. #250

    Регистрация
    14.06.2005
    Адрес
    г. Калуга
    Сообщений
    10,141
    Спасибо Благодарностей отдано 
    216
    Спасибо Благодарностей получено 
    769
    Поблагодарили
    417 сообщений
    Mentioned
    23 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от IanPo Посмотреть сообщение
    Mick

    Я не об этом. Там ВООБЩЕ нужно этот 0 записывать ?
    Если вот так оставить Reg_inf(7 downto 1) <= Reg_inf(6 downto 0); и все?
    Да как то по привычке все
    Сайт поддержки моих изделий - http://micklab.ru/
    Группа ВКонтакте - https://vk.com/micklab

Страница 25 из 33 ПерваяПервая ... 212223242526272829 ... ПоследняяПоследняя

Информация о теме

Пользователи, просматривающие эту тему

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)

Похожие темы

  1. Прикольная девборда... для спека в самый раз :)
    от ILoveSpeccy в разделе Несортированное железо
    Ответов: 12
    Последнее: 15.08.2008, 07:06

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•